Windows 11 can't detect bluetooth
Have added many speakers and headphones in the past no problem.
A week or so ago I lost the "turn bluetooth on or off" option.
No bluetooth device appears in the driver list.
The PC seems to think it doesn't have bluetooth capability.
What caused this and what should I do?
